**Ticket BRV-2281 — Vault sealed after agent clock skew**

For Thursday's sync: the Bramblevault secrets store auto-sealed overnight because build agents in the Netherfold pool drifted roughly four minutes apart, causing token validation failures that tripped the tamper threshold. We have re-synced all agents against the Hollowmere time source and confirmed drift under 200ms. Unsealing requires quorum plus the documented recovery passphrase, which is recorded below for the operator.

vault phrase of tagag-fawef = lammir-ulaiel-oliax-belox-eliox-ulaok-gilael-norys-holox-fenir

This section covers pagination in the Fernbrook public REST API. All list endpoints use opaque cursor tokens rather than offsets; cursors expire after 15 minutes and are bound to the issuing credential, which limits enumeration risk. To audit cursor behavior against our internal conformance harness, you will need to authenticate to the harness service, and the key for that environment follows below.

app token of fajop-fahif = qvz4-AnML

FINANCE REVIEW SUMMARY — PILOT CHURN

Churn in the Larkspur pilot exceeded forecast, concentrated among small accounts onboarded in the first wave. Revenue impact is modest; acquisition spend on the cohort is written off. Retention fixes ship next cycle. Margin on remaining pilot accounts holds above plan. The board should read the confidential note below before the pilot go/no-go decision.

board note of kawig-tahog: Ulairax Works is in early talks to buy Noriusix Works for about $31.4 million. The Pelmir launch date is April 2, and nothing goes to the press before then.

Night-shift staff: Floor 4 of the Tellhaven Building opens this week. After 21:00, access is via the rear stairwell only; the lifts are locked out overnight during the settling period. Complete a walk-through of the new floor once per shift and log it. The stairwell keypad accepts the code below.

badge for yahop-fawep: bdg-XBKXI-68071